Plagued by personal demons throughout his life, when James Carr walked away from his career in the mid-'70s, few of his fans expected him to ever record again. For the uninformed, Hinton was a guitarist, composer, and singer at Muscle Shoals, one of its core of relied-upon session men. He recorded with everyone from the Staple Singers to Solomon Burke to R.B. Greaves to Boz Scaggs. He also cut a lot under his own name, but never found an audience despite being an authentic R&B kingpin. This collection of cuts relies on all previously released material, the majority of it from the '70s and '80s. Volume three opens with three remaining titles from her session of August 31, 1939, which resulted in nine selections issued under the heading of "The Yas Yas Girl and Her Jazz Boys." In addition to some fine blowing by old-time New Orleans trumpeter Lee Collins and all-purpose Windy City alto saxophonist Buster Bennett, as well as solid rhythm accompaniments by guitarist Big Bill Broonzy and pianist Blind John Davis, these recordings are intriguing for the presence of Alfred Elkins, a bassist who used only his voice, although it is possible he was huffing away on a big bottle or something as if he were holding down the business end of an old-fashioned jug band.
